mattias
|
0e03652260
|
codetools: replace macro functions with simple values
git-svn-id: trunk@29838 -
|
2011-03-14 12:54:58 +00:00 |
|
mattias
|
117f3f55fa
|
codetools: started parsing union
git-svn-id: trunk@29566 -
|
2011-02-15 21:37:44 +00:00 |
|
mattias
|
650767b247
|
codetools: c file merger: do not replace macro on define/undef name
git-svn-id: trunk@29562 -
|
2011-02-15 17:50:32 +00:00 |
|
mattias
|
28f1a2f56d
|
coddetools: c file merge: replace macros
git-svn-id: trunk@29561 -
|
2011-02-15 13:47:49 +00:00 |
|
mattias
|
4f644760d6
|
codetools: c file merger: options to merge all
git-svn-id: trunk@29559 -
|
2011-02-15 12:27:49 +00:00 |
|
mattias
|
759c3a2aa8
|
codetools: c merge: fixed merged pos to original pos
git-svn-id: trunk@29555 -
|
2011-02-14 23:37:29 +00:00 |
|
mattias
|
26709e8c25
|
codetools: c file merger: translate source position back to original file position
git-svn-id: trunk@29549 -
|
2011-02-14 17:13:08 +00:00 |
|
mattias
|
8c126c8067
|
codetools: function to merge c header files into one
git-svn-id: trunk@29546 -
|
2011-02-14 13:52:23 +00:00 |
|
mattias
|
4654e9dfb1
|
codetools: clean up
git-svn-id: trunk@29541 -
|
2011-02-13 23:23:10 +00:00 |
|
mattias
|
726ba21866
|
codetools: clean up
git-svn-id: trunk@15932 -
|
2008-07-31 14:37:06 +00:00 |
|
mattias
|
aad576fab2
|
codetools: h2pas: automatic finding of enclosing IFNDEF
git-svn-id: trunk@15916 -
|
2008-07-30 09:40:50 +00:00 |
|
mattias
|
110712e59c
|
codetools: h2pas: allowing in #if && || > < >= <=
git-svn-id: trunk@15915 -
|
2008-07-30 06:58:20 +00:00 |
|
mattias
|
41d5425de5
|
codetools: h2pas example: added defines, undefines, outputfile and multiple input files
git-svn-id: trunk@15905 -
|
2008-07-28 16:16:42 +00:00 |
|
mattias
|
3c1f8a71b4
|
IDE: moved some more code from pkgboss to packagegraph
git-svn-id: trunk@15744 -
|
2008-07-11 13:42:42 +00:00 |
|
mattias
|
a7ea084059
|
codetools: h2p example: writing output unit to disk
git-svn-id: trunk@14673 -
|
2008-03-28 09:44:14 +00:00 |
|
mattias
|
66c97d67f0
|
codetools: h2p: implemented nested function types
git-svn-id: trunk@14657 -
|
2008-03-26 17:25:57 +00:00 |
|
mattias
|
a0fb82a994
|
codetools: h2p: implemented parsing struct parameters and fixed simplifying if elseif else endif
git-svn-id: trunk@14655 -
|
2008-03-26 15:48:48 +00:00 |
|
mattias
|
00936481e1
|
codetools: h2p: started simplify directives#
git-svn-id: trunk@14641 -
|
2008-03-25 17:55:57 +00:00 |
|
mattias
|
29a732e300
|
codetools: h2p: implemented writing directives as pascal
git-svn-id: trunk@14639 -
|
2008-03-25 14:07:54 +00:00 |
|
mattias
|
36cbdb7c58
|
codetools: h2p: implemented building directives tree
git-svn-id: trunk@14637 -
|
2008-03-25 13:44:01 +00:00 |
|
mattias
|
3e15890632
|
IDE: checking package Makefile.fpc changes ignoring comments and empty lines
git-svn-id: trunk@14613 -
|
2008-03-22 21:39:34 +00:00 |
|
mattias
|
9b34769c83
|
codetools: h2p: implemented writing variables as pascal code
git-svn-id: trunk@14608 -
|
2008-03-21 21:36:58 +00:00 |
|
mattias
|
535542bc52
|
codetools: h2p: keeping ctool, creating var nodes
git-svn-id: trunk@14552 -
|
2008-03-17 11:14:07 +00:00 |
|
mattias
|
3c69d6a067
|
codetools: added ctypes pointer types
git-svn-id: trunk@14538 -
|
2008-03-15 18:46:27 +00:00 |
|
mattias
|
58e4529589
|
codetools: started h2pastool
git-svn-id: trunk@14407 -
|
2008-03-04 13:23:11 +00:00 |
|
mattias
|
97a2a2f9e8
|
codetools: added error position to c parser
git-svn-id: trunk@14382 -
|
2008-03-03 11:16:28 +00:00 |
|
mattias
|
e033e82e6d
|
codetools: fixed using the right keyword DoIt function
git-svn-id: trunk@14290 -
|
2008-02-27 20:15:49 +00:00 |
|
mattias
|
1825f74f2a
|
codetools: implemented parsing c directives
git-svn-id: trunk@14282 -
|
2008-02-27 14:50:50 +00:00 |
|
mattias
|
c5b0d677e4
|
codetools: started example for h2pas
git-svn-id: trunk@14278 -
|
2008-02-27 13:49:35 +00:00 |
|
mattias
|
157bab37f1
|
codetools: fixed compilation
git-svn-id: trunk@14142 -
|
2008-02-15 18:36:31 +00:00 |
|
mattias
|
9ee445c286
|
added c header file example with lots of typical c constructs
git-svn-id: trunk@14141 -
|
2008-02-15 17:41:20 +00:00 |
|